Technology has transformed the casino industry, reshaping gaming experiences, accessibility, and operational efficiency. From electronic slot machines to online platforms and live dealer games, technological innovations have enhanced entertainment, security, and convenience for players worldwide.
One of the most significant impacts of technology is the rise of online casinos. Digital platforms allow players to access a wide variety of games from computers, smartphones, and tablets. Online casinos provide convenience, extensive game selection, live dealer experiences, and the ability to play anytime, anywhere, broadening access to gambling entertainment.
Electronic gaming machines revolutionized land-based casinos. Modern slot machines, video poker, and automated table games use advanced software to provide dynamic visuals, interactive features, and engaging gameplay. Technology enables more complex bonus rounds, progressive jackpots, and innovative mechanics that enhance excitement and player engagement.
Live dealer technology bridges the gap between online and land-based experiences. High-definition streaming, interactive interfaces, and real-time dealer management replicate the social and immersive aspects of physical casinos. Players can place bets, communicate with dealers, and follow game action as if present in a live casino environment.
Security and fairness are strengthened through technology. Random number generators, encryption protocols, secure payment gateways, and surveillance systems ensure integrity, protect player data, and maintain trust. Regulatory compliance and regular audits leverage technology to verify fairness and reliability in digital and physical games.
Mobile technology has increased accessibility and engagement. Optimized apps and responsive websites allow users to play casino games on smartphones and tablets. Push notifications, mobile-exclusive promotions, and interactive interfaces enhance convenience and keep players connected with their favorite games.
Data analytics and artificial intelligence (AI) influence player experience and operations. Casinos analyze behavior, preferences, and trends to offer personalized recommendations, targeted promotions, and improved game design. AI also helps detect unusual activity, supporting security, fraud prevention, and responsible gambling initiatives.
Vir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) represent emerging frontiers. VR casinos provide immersive 3D environments, while AR adds interactive elements to real-world settings. These innovations offer unique, engaging, and futuristic experiences, appealing to tech-savvy players seeking novel forms of entertainment.
